Today we celebrate National Health & Physical Education (HPE) Day – recognising the vital role HPE play in helping young Australians learn, grow, and thrive.

Every day, PE teachers and schools across the country build movement skills, resilience, teamwork, respect, and wellbeing – the foundations every child needs for life.

Students playing rugby with their PE teacher at school

Through Sporting Schools, together we’re getting Aussie kids more active, more often – reaching over 2 million students every year. This is possible thanks to the dedication of 9,000+ schools and 17,000 teachers and principals.
